Top 10 Fun Date Ideas in Ashland, OH
Picnic at Myers Memorial Park
Looking for a romantic date idea in Ashland? Why not pack a picnic basket and head to Myers Memorial Park? This beautiful park offers scenic views, walking trails, and plenty of spots to set up a cozy picnic for two. Enjoy some quality time together surrounded by nature.
Wine tasting at Grand River Cellars
If you’re looking for a more sophisticated date idea in Ashland, consider wine tasting at Grand River Cellars. Sample a variety of local wines and cheeses while taking in the charming ambiance of the winery. This is the perfect opportunity to bond over a shared love of wine.
Mini golf at Rolling Acres Miniature Golf
For a fun and lighthearted date idea in Ashland, why not challenge your partner to a game of mini golf at Rolling Acres Miniature Golf? Putt your way through creative obstacles and enjoy some friendly competition. This activity is sure to bring out your playful side.
Kayaking on the Mohican River
Looking for a bit of adventure on your date in Ashland? Consider renting a kayak and exploring the Mohican River together. Paddle through calm waters, take in the scenic views, and bond over a shared outdoor experience. This is a date idea that will create lasting memories.
Ice skating at Alice Noble Ice Arena
Embrace the winter season with a classic date idea in Ashland – ice skating at Alice Noble Ice Arena. Hold hands as you glide across the ice, laugh together as you try to keep your balance, and warm up with some hot chocolate afterwards. This is a perfect date idea for couples looking for some winter fun.
Dinner and a show at the Ashland University Theatre
For a more traditional date idea in Ashland, why not plan a romantic evening of dinner and a show at the Ashland University Theatre? Enjoy a delicious meal at a local restaurant before heading to the theatre for a live performance. This is a great way to experience the arts together.
Bowling at King Lanes
Looking for a casual and laid-back date idea in Ashland? Head to King Lanes for a fun night of bowling. Show off your skills, cheer each other on, and enjoy some friendly competition. This is a great opportunity to let loose and have some fun together.
Hiking at the Black Fork Wetlands Nature Preserve
For nature lovers, a date idea in Ashland could include hiking at the Black Fork Wetlands Nature Preserve. Explore miles of scenic trails, spot wildlife, and breathe in the fresh air together. This is a great way to connect with each other and with nature.
Visiting the Ashland County Historical Society Museum
If you’re looking for a date idea in Ashland that is both educational and interesting, consider visiting the Ashland County Historical Society Museum. Learn about the history of the area, explore exhibits, and have meaningful conversations as you take a trip back in time together.
Shopping at the Ashland 8 Shopping Plaza
For a laid-back and low-key date idea in Ashland, why not spend the day shopping at the Ashland 8 Shopping Plaza? Browse through a variety of stores, pick out gifts for each other, and enjoy some quality time strolling hand in hand. This is a great way to relax and enjoy each other’s company.
How to prepare for a date in Ashland?
Here are some tips for preparing for a first date in Ashland:
- Dress nicely and be well-groomed.
- Plan an activity that you both might enjoy, such as going to a coffee shop or a park.
- Think of conversation topics you can discuss with your date, such as hobbies or interests.
- Be yourself and try to relax. Remember that a first date is an opportunity to get to know someone new and have a good time, not a job interview or a test.
- Be punctual and be respectful of your date’s time.
- Be open-minded, don’t have any expectations, and enjoy the moment.
